The Columbus Blue Jackets have acquired forward Valeri Nichushkin from the Colorado Avalanche in exchange for a 2026 second-round pick, a 2027 third-round pick, and a 2028 fifth-round pick. Nichushkin, 72 games with 17 goals and 32 assists last season, is expected to fill a critical need for another top-six winger after Mason Marchment's contract expired. Throughout his previous seasons with the Avalanche, he showcased the ability to perform at high levels, making the acquisition a strategic move for the Blue Jackets as they seek to improve their playoff chances this upcoming season.
